Role Overview
We are seeking a strategic and experienced Director of Securities Research to lead our research team in providing high-quality insights and analysis on various securities. This role will be pivotal in shaping our research strategy and driving investment decisions, ensuring that our clients receive unparalleled market intelligence and investment recommendations.
Responsibilities
- Lead and mentor a team of research analysts, fostering an environment of collaboration and continuous improvement
- Develop and implement the overall research strategy, aligning it with the company’s investment philosophy and client needs
- Conduct in-depth analysis of securities, including equities, fixed income, and alternative investments, to identify investment opportunities
- Oversee the production of research reports, ensuring they provide actionable insights and are delivered in a timely manner
- Engage with clients to communicate research findings and investment strategies, building strong relationships
- Stay abreast of market trends, economic indicators, and regulatory changes that may impact the investment landscape
